From: Scott Wheeler Date: Mon, 26 Apr 2004 01:18:37 +0000 (+0000) Subject: Minor fix for getting the frame header size correct for unknown frames in X-Git-Tag: v1.5~406 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=940ac2cc3db6f55947fbbac0a52533af5751a86a;p=taglib Minor fix for getting the frame header size correct for unknown frames in ID3v2.2 tags. git-svn-id: svn://anonsvn.kde.org/home/kde/trunk/kdesupport/taglib@306417 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- diff --git a/mpeg/id3v2/frames/unknownframe.cpp b/mpeg/id3v2/frames/unknownframe.cpp index 2d0a8559..96723e3e 100644 --- a/mpeg/id3v2/frames/unknownframe.cpp +++ b/mpeg/id3v2/frames/unknownframe.cpp @@ -36,7 +36,7 @@ public: UnknownFrame::UnknownFrame(const ByteVector &data) : Frame(data) { - d = new UnknownFramePrivate(); + d = new UnknownFramePrivate; setData(data); } @@ -76,5 +76,5 @@ ByteVector UnknownFrame::renderFields() const UnknownFrame::UnknownFrame(const ByteVector &data, Header *h) : Frame(h) { d = new UnknownFramePrivate; - parseFields(data.mid(Header::size(), size())); + parseFields(data.mid(Header::size(h->version()), size())); }